摘要
论文根据原向反射原理,提供了一种激光反射装置的光机结构设计方法。以此为单元模块,在上方和侧面以一定角度组成L型接收光路装置。由轻型型材搭建焊接而成,保证了支架的结构稳定性。经验证,该装置加工和使用方便,成本低廉,既满足了设计要求,也提供了新的思路。
